2.0 non-turbo engine shaking


  

tjbiker031 -> 2.0 non-turbo engine shaking (10/17/2005 12:22:39 AM)

hey i got a '97 eclipse with a 2.0L non turbo, it runs great but when im stoped at a light it feels like the engine is shaking a lil too much and shakes the whole car and it idles at around 800 rpms.....i cleaned out the throttle body a lil with some carb cleaner and changed one of the O2 sensors before the cat and that seemed to help some but it still does it...am i mis-fireing on a cylinder or need a sensor somewhere? im changing the spark plugs and wires tomarrow maybe that will help Can anybody help?

Joel_CA -> RE: 2.0 non-turbo engine shaking (10/17/2005 11:29:25 PM)

The 2.0L non turbo engine is well noted to leak oil down the spark plug tubes through the valve cover tube seals. This can cause a very erratic idle and and misfire under load/no load conditions. Since you're changing your plugs and wires- take a good look down the spark plug tube to see if there is oil down there. I've seen them filled to the top with oil! If this is the case, you'll need to replace your valve cover gasket including the tube seals. Good Luck!

no it should not be on.

For the shaking is it auto? it may be a bad torque converter. My dads car has only 80k on it and its doing the same thing. If a cyl was misfiring you would know. The car would bearly run and the check engine light would flash. It could also be the motor mounts like pat said. Those tend to go bad b/c their made from a really crappy rubber.
